SGM48754 - Quad SPST CMOS Analog Switch

Description

The SGM48754 is a CMOS analog switch configured as quad SPST.

This CMOS device can operate from 2.5V to 5.5V single supplies.

Each switch can handle rail-to-rail analog signals.

Features

  • Guaranteed On-Resistance 24Ω (TYP) with +5V Supply.
  • Guaranteed On-Resistance Match Between Channels.
  • “T” Type Switch.
  • Low Off-Leakage Current 1nA (TYP) at +25℃.
  • Low On-Leakage Current 1nA (TYP) at +25℃.
  • Optimized Rise Time and Fall Time of A, B, C and D Control Pins to Reduce Clock Feedthrough Effect.
  • 2.5V to 5.5V Single-Supply Operation.
  • 1.8V Logic Compatible.
  • Low Distortion: 0.35% (RL = 600Ω, f = 20Hz to 20kHz).

SGM48754 Quad SPST CMOS Analog Switch GENERAL DESCRIPTION The SGM48754 is a CMOS analog switch configured as quad SPST. This CMOS device can operate from 2.5V to 5.5V single supplies. Each switch can handle rail-to-rail analog signals. The off-leakage current is only 1nA (TYP) at +25℃. All digital inputs can support 1.8V logic control I/O. The SGM48754 is available in Green SOIC-14 and TSSOP-14 packages. It operates over an ambient temperature range of -40℃ to +85℃.
